WebSome common hip pain causes can include: Arthritis: Several types of arthritis affect the hips, including osteoarthritis, rheumatoid arthritis, and ankylosing spondylitis. Hip arthritis is common. It causes joint pain and swelling. Arthritis can affect people of all ages, but older people are more likely to have the condition. Poor rowing technique can result in excessive spine flexion and hip movement. As a result, the back and spine may be subjected to increased pressure, resulting in pain and injuries.

WebIs Rowing Good for Hip Pain The simple answer to this question is yes! Rowing can be a great way to relieve hip pain. Here’s why: Rowing works all of the muscles in your legs, including your hips. This helps to strengthen and stretch the muscles around your hips, which can help to reduce pain. Rowing also helps to improve your flexibility.
